EmberZNet 學習筆記-1-增加、配置一個按鍵
轉載請註明出處,謝謝!
Newbit-Msming 2018-6-5
環境:Windows 10、Simplicity Studio 4
SDK: EmberZnet SDK 6.3.0.0
工程:Z3Switch
檔案:brd4162a_efr32mg12p332f1024gl125.hwconf(配置工程時生成)
1、開啟brd4162a_efr32mg12p332f1024gl125.hwconf,按照圖 1途中的標註操作就可以增加一個按鍵,重點在Number of button…,改成自己需要的值, 例如我這裡設為3,那麼就會生成Button 0、Button 1、Button 2,後面對應的PF6、PF7、PA7為晶片對應的引腳,可以更改。
2、儲存brd4162a_efr32mg12p332f1024gl125.hwconf檔案,軟體將會自動生成相應程式碼,程式碼位於:hal-config.h
3、生成的配置程式碼如圖 3; 4、按鍵初始化和CallBack工程已經配置好,我們不用擔心 初始化:halInternalInitButton() CallBack: emberAfHalButtonIsrCallback()
相關推薦
EmberZNet 學習筆記-1-增加、配置一個按鍵
轉載請註明出處,謝謝! Newbit-Msming 2018-6-5 環境:Windows 10、Simplicity Studio 4 SDK: EmberZnet SDK 6.3.0.0 工程:Z3Switch 檔案:brd4162a_efr32mg12p3
rabbitmq學習筆記1——安裝、啟動、配置
為節省時間,不會面面俱到,提供每一步詳細截圖,但是主要步驟以及關鍵性的點會點出來 安裝 首先是安裝,伺服器上安裝的通常是linux版本,這裡是拿windows來學習使用的: rabbitmq 官網 www.rabbitmq.com 最新版安裝包下載地址:http://www.rabbitmq
斯坦福CS20SI TensorFlow學習筆記1——graph、session和op
efault constant 例如 sub 否則 我們 vector 安全 出現 graph即tf.Graph(),session即tf.Session(),很多人經常將兩者混淆,其實二者完全不是同一個東西。 graph定義了計算方式,是一些加減乘除等運算的組合,類似於
紅黑樹學習筆記 — (1) 定義、插入、刪除
紅黑樹(RBT)本質上是一種二叉查詢樹(BST),但它在二叉查詢樹的基礎上額外添加了一個標記(顏色),同時具有一定的規則。這些規則使紅黑樹保證了一種平衡,插入、刪除、查詢的最壞時間複雜度都為 O(logn)。 五個特性 每個節點是黑色或紅色 根節點(roo
cocos2d-x 3.x遊戲開發學習筆記(1)--mac下配置cocos2d-x 3.x開發環境
原文:http://blog.csdn.net/likendsl/article/details/34617725 開啟使用者目錄下.bash_profile檔案,配置環境 [python] view plaincopyprint? vim ~/.b
CMake學習筆記(1)——用CMake編譯一個hello world程式
CMake是一個比make更高階的編譯配置工具,它可以根據不同平臺、不同的編譯器,生成相應的Makefile或者vcproj專案。 通過編寫CMakeLists.txt,可以控制生成的Makefile,從而控制編譯過程。CMake自動生成的Makefile不僅可以通過ma
lua學習筆記1 環境配置
http windows 安裝完成 顯示 get 技術分享 開發平臺 org www 1 開發平臺 windows7 64位 2 下載鏈接 http://www.lua.org/download.html 3 安裝完成-環境配置 4 運行 WIN+R 運行
Linux學習筆記1-CentOS7不能聯網、關閉防火墻
rest attr network key 重啟 -s 筆記 aid com 在使用虛擬機安裝完CentOS7後是不能上網的,需要做以下設置: 1、將虛擬機的網絡設置為橋接模式 2、修改文件 /etc/sysconfig/network-scripts下的ifcfg-enp
PHP:學習筆記(1)——環境配置
work tex name sso works fontsize repl img 編輯 PhpStorm配置PHP環境(轉自Han-kanon) 說明: 通過Setting 有 languages &frameworks 有php 選擇右邊的interpre
【安全牛學習筆記】網絡配置、更新升級、安裝軟件包、瀏覽器插件
信息安全;網絡配置[email protected]:~# dhclient eth0 //用來通過 dhcp 協議配置本機的網絡接口[email protected]:~# ifconfig 查看現在的ip地址[email protected]:~# ifc
35、C#學習筆記1
c#C#語言是一種面向對象的編程語言,主要用於開發運行在.net虛擬機上面的應用程序。C#語言的特點:1、語法簡潔,不允許直接操作內存,去掉了指針操作。2、徹底的面向對象設計,C#具有面向對象語言所應有的一切特性:封裝、繼承、多態。3、與web緊密結合,並且支持絕大多數的web標準。如:HTML、XML、SO
學習筆記1(三元運算、深淺拷貝、動態參數、全局變量與局部變量、set數據類型 )
img class blog war post 所有 註意 學習 gpo (三元運算、深淺拷貝、動態參數、全局變量與局部變量、set數據類型 ) set 數據類型--無序,不重復的集合 一.三元運算、三木運算--減少代碼量 name=“X1”if 條件 else “x2”
Docker學習筆記1-從0創建並發布一個docker鏡像
雲計算 Docker Docker安裝略運行環境centos7先創建一個本地的目錄[root@localhost /]# mkdir nginx && cd nginx下載示例的配置文件留著備用[root@localhost nginx]# wget http://raw.github
JSP和Servlet學習筆記1 - 訪問配置
技術分享 exception print pack ping 分享 tdi 1.0 nds 1. 訪問WebContent目錄下的JSP文件 在WebContent中新建一個 test.jsp 文件 <%@ page language="java" co
Catlike學習筆記(1.1)-使用Unity實現一個鐘表
時間 tor 裏的 csharp 做了 完全 upd 動畫 鏈接 最近發現『Catlike系列教程』覺得內容真的很贊,感覺有很多地方涉及到了我的知識盲點,如果真的可以照著做下來一遍的話應該收獲頗豐。因為教程很長所以逐字翻譯不太可能了(主要是翻譯的太差)。基本上就是把實現的思
[C#學習筆記1]用csc.exe和記事本寫一個C#應用程序
增加 最終 env 包含 rar cor line 一個 省選 csc.exe是C#的命令行編譯器(CSharpCompiler),可以編譯C#源程序成可執行程序。它與Visual Studio等IDE(Integrated Development Environment,
Qt5學習筆記(1)-環境配置(win+64bit+VS2013)
Qt5學習筆記(1)-環境配置 工欲善其事必先…不裝…所以裝軟體 久不露面,趕緊打下醬油。 下載 地址:http://download.qt.io/ 這個小網頁就可以下載到跟Qt有關的幾乎所有大部分東西 地址:http:
《基於Nginx的中介軟體架構》學習筆記---1.環境配置
一、環境除錯確認 (四項確認) 1、確認系統網路 ping www.baidu.com 2、確認yum可用 yum list|grep gcc 3、確認關閉iptables規則 iptables -L // 檢視目前的防火牆規則 iptab
Java學習筆記1:計算機基礎知識、java語言基礎。
一、計算機基礎知識 1、 計算機是一種能夠按照程式執行,自動、高速處理海量資料的現代化智慧電子裝置。由硬體和軟體所組成,沒有安裝任何軟體的計算機稱為裸機。常見的形式有臺式計算機、筆記本計算機、大型計算機等。 硬體通常由CPU、主機板、記憶體、電源、主機箱、硬碟、顯示卡、鍵盤、滑鼠,顯示器等多
vue學習筆記1——vue相關概念:為什麼要用框架?框架與庫的區別、MVC與MVVM的概念
Vue是最火的一個框架,React是最流行的一個框架(React可以開發網站和手機app;Vue也是可以進行PC和APP端開發) Vue、Angular、React並稱為前端三大框架,Vue只關注檢視層,並且便於和第三方庫進行整合。 1,為什麼要用框架?